Fuel Filter Element Crushed???
 
I have a 91 Accord LX Sedan that I changed the fuel filter in a few days ago. Just because I was curious how dirty it was i cut it opened and found that the element inside was crushed. What could cause this? I have seen air filters do this when they are not getting enough airflow. So maybe it is a fuel flow/pressure issue?
I found that is a little water in the fuel. I ran some alcohol though the system to help remove that and I plan on draining the tank also to get as much out as I can. The reason I changed the filter was because I have a stubble every so often just driving down the road at a steady speed. I am planning on checking the fuel pressure to see if there may be a problem with it. Also while on the subject I have had a hesitation around 1500 to 2000 RPM ever since I have had this car. I have change the distributor, plugs, wires, fuel filter, and all the ground straps I can find. I read somewhere that it may be build up in the injectors or around the area they spray. I plan on running a complete set of BG products throuhg it at work next week to see what that does.
